Mar 9, 2021 · How Long Can German Shepherds Be Left Alone? As a general rule, German Shepherds can be left alone for one hour for every month of age up to about nine months old. So, a three-month-old puppy can be left alone for three hours. Whereas a nine-month-old puppy can be left alone for a full 8-hour workday.

Puppies: one hour per every month of age (so a three month old puppy can wait three hours to pee) Adult dogs age one year and up: up to eight hours, but ideally no more than six. Senior dogs age eight and up: depending on size and health, anywhere from two to six hours. Some Shelties are fine being left for a few hours, as ...As a guideline, you can leave your Boston Terrier alone between 4-6 hours a day. But it’s not advisable to leave your Boston more than 8 hours alone. One of the reasons being their need to potty every 6 to 8 hours for adults and every 1 to 4 hours for puppies (depending on age).
